SHAH ALAM UTAMA in Petaling, Selangor recorded 50 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2025, with a median price of RM 976K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 556.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 976K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 779K to RM 1.17 million, and a typical market range of RM 791K to RM 1.16 million.
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.
For price per square foot, the median is RM 556, with most transactions between RM 514 and RM 598. The usual range is RM 498.00 to RM 614.00,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. With an IQR of RM 116.00 and MAD of RM 42,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
